Transaction 298869fe6f8e0355de1573c9fd7822109d0de2176bd1c339cd2823e95ddde0c8
1 Input
1 Output
-
298869fe6f8e0355de1573c9fd7822109d0de2176bd1c339cd2823e95ddde0c8:0
- value
- 96562
- script pubkey
- OP_0 OP_PUSHBYTES_20 f0759bcea008065a32cbd0f4643d4aecc70b39e6
- address
- bc1q7p6ehn4qpqr95vkt6r6xg022anrskw0xjpazf0